Research On Distributed Power Supply Control Strategy Based On Zynq-7015

With the development of electronic technology,low voltage and high current DC switching power supply is applied more and more widely.The power supply capacity of single power module is difficult to meet the requirements,and multiple modules can be operated in parallel to meet the requirements.However,the parameters of each module can not be completely consistent.It is necessary to carry out current sharing control to ensure power balance.In this paper,the power balance control of distributed power supply is studied based on Zynq-7015 main processor.Firstly,the scheme of digital current sharing distributed power supply is studied.The scheme takes Zynq-7015 as the main processor,which is responsible for implementing the digital current sharing control algorithm.The control instructions are transmitted to each power module through the CAN bus,thereby realizing the automatic current sharing control of the power module.DSP carries out data communication between the controller of the power modules through the DSP CAN module and the Zynq-7015 CAN module.Secondly,the communication function between Zynq-7015 and Lab VIEW based Gigabit Ethernet is realized.The host computer directly displays and records the input voltage,current and output voltage,current and other data of the power module in the form of charts,and designs control buttons for the power module.The user can observe the operation of the power module and control the start and stop of the power module in real time.Finally,two LLC series parallel resonant converter parallel systems with input DC 70V?100V,output DC 50 V and power 2k W are built.Experiments on digital current sharing control based on Zynq-7015 are completed.Experiments show that the distributed power supply control strategy can achieve better current sharing effect and antiinterference capability,and it has certain practical engineering application significance.
